Output 8ec0c5dfb288b21a67f3dbfbcaa0d95e1ad4b2188ca8dde7a64d43de43eea196:4

value
5142900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a97ead7196baf364e0b270a0b6aa44521b2cd718 OP_EQUAL
address
3H9DsfsrHGvc7Y7b42rXMwWCnD6SLvoVXw
transaction
8ec0c5dfb288b21a67f3dbfbcaa0d95e1ad4b2188ca8dde7a64d43de43eea196
spent
true